Two men rescued from capsized boat

11th Coast Guard District NewsALAMEDA, Calf. – The two men who were in the water after their boat capsized were rescued and taken by the Oyster Point Marina Harbor Master to the Oyster Point Marina and transferred to awaiting EMS this afternoon.

The passengers were reported to be a man and his adult son. They were out fishing near Sierra Point when their boat capsized.

The incident occurred after a reported collision between a 19-foot boat and another larger vessel. One man clung to the hull of the overturned boat and the other was trapped underneath the vessel. The rescuers had to overcome a language barrier to realize the man’s son was trapped, then right the capsized vessel to rescue him.

Early reports from the scene indicated that another person might have been missing. Search and rescue officials searched the area until it was confirmed that only two people were aboard the small boat.

A Coast Guard 25-foot response crew from Station San Francisco is on scene conducting an initial investigation into the incident.
